         <title>Signs in the Classroom</title>
         <author>francesbaartman</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/francesbaartman/d6n4souud7snyp0g/wish/3068172201</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>There may be signs in the classroom that a child is struggling, including an inability to focus, outbursts, lack of participation, low performance, low attendance, and avoidance.</p>]]></description>

         <title>Identifying a Special Need</title>
         <author>francesbaartman</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/francesbaartman/d6n4souud7snyp0g/wish/3068176746</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>Identifying that a student needs special education may be made clear by parents, the student, a document or school history records. If not, the teacher will need to make further observations and collect data in the form of assignments and testing.</p>]]></description>

         <title>Identifying a Language Acquisition Issue</title>
         <author>francesbaartman</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/francesbaartman/d6n4souud7snyp0g/wish/3068184655</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>Students with issues in language acquisition might have problems with phonological awareness, pronounciation and vocabulary. Their behaviour issues might stem from their struggle with the language. Further observations will be needed to assess the students specific struggles and the learning style best suited for them. </p>]]></description>

         <title>Multi-Resource Learning</title>
         <author>francesbaartman</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/francesbaartman/d6n4souud7snyp0g/wish/3068189867</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>Using multiple resources in the classroom may be necessary to support struggling students. Teachers can use written instructions or pictures for visual learners, creating projects for tactile learners, and group projects involving movement for kinesthetic learners.</p>]]></description>

         <title>Collecting Data for Special Needs Education</title>
         <author>francesbaartman</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/francesbaartman/d6n4souud7snyp0g/wish/3068193991</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<p>A teacher may need to observe a student based on the duration, the pervasiveness, and severity of the learning difficulties. Consistent communication with parents and special needs teachers may be needed to determine the most beneficial course of action for the student.  </p>]]></description>
